The only three reasons I have for not upgrading yet are: 1) Upgrade path: does the new version upgrade cleanly from the current version? 2) Features: the version we're running right now is patched to support arbitrary polygons for task shapes. Is that supported in the newer version? 3) Time: I don't have a bunch of free time. Is anyone available to help walk me through it (or do it)?
